From the 2005 documentary film, "The Great Swashbuckler," produced by Delta Entertainment with the assistance of the Douglas Fairbanks Museum. Pt. 2 covers the time period from Fairbanks' reign as a leading actor of the Broadway stage to his earliest work in the movies. Includes clips from Doug's first film, "The Lamb," as well as rarely-seen appearances he made as an extra on DW Griffith's "Intolerance" and "Martyrs of the Alamo."
